My Ap's that I have are expired - one expired March of 2001 the other 2 expired May 2001 - do I have to buy new APs or can I get away with renewals?

Thanks
 
You will need to buy new APs.

Since Disney changed its renewal policy, you'll want to buy new APs anyway. If you WERE allowed to renew, the first day of the renewed pass would be the same day as your old pass expired. For example, if your May 2001 pass expired on May 15, 2001, then the renewed pass would expire on May 15, 2002.

I'm sure you wouldn't want to buy a pass now that expired in about 4 months, even if it was about $30-$35 cheaper than a new pass (good for 12 months). :D
 
Not to mention that you can only get the renewal discount 30 days past the date your APs expire...
